Hey — handing off the cold-start work on the Brimjet handlers. Short version: pre-warming helps the checkout path but not the report generators, and bumping memory past 512 made things worse. I left flame graphs and a tuning diary for whoever picks this up next. Everything's collected on the internal page below:

runbook for kawip-tafog: https://argocd.nelvrohq.internal/build

Finance Review Summary — Corvane Product Line Pricing

Prepared for sales leads.

Our review of the Corvane line shows current list prices sit roughly 8% below comparable offerings, while gross margin has slipped to 31% due to component cost inflation. We recommend a staged increase: 4% at the next catalog refresh, with a further 3% contingent on renewal rates holding. Discount authority should be tightened to 10% without director approval. Volume customers will receive advance notice. The rationale tied to our broader plans is noted below.

board note of tahog-yagef: Headcount on the Ralael team goes from 9 to 80 by the end of April. Gross margin on Ralael came in at 15 percent against a plan of 5 percent.

Welcome aboard! As release manager, you'll lean on Pippet, our chat bot that posts deploy status into the #releases channel. Pippet watches the Harrowgate pipeline and pings you when a rollout stalls, so you rarely need to babysit deploys manually. Setup is painless: clone the pippet-config repo, copy env.sample to .env, and fill in the channel name. Pippet authenticates to the chat gateway with a token, and the next line in the file sets it.

secret setting of tajof-bahif: COURIER_KEY3=65d

Quick heads-up on Pinwheel UI versioning: we cut a minor release every sprint, and anything touching component props needs a changeset file in the PR. No changeset, no merge — the bot will nag you. Majors are rare and go through the design council first. The full policy, with examples of what counts as breaking, lives on the internal page below.

wiki page, bahip-yahip: https://grafana.qirvanlabs.corp/browse/display/projects/cc3a1b9dbfc9